Building apps for India means addressing challenges that don’t exist in Silicon Valley. Intermittent connectivity, multilingual users, varied device capabilities, and diverse payment preferences.
We’ve partnered with businesses across a dozen states. A delivery app that runs smoothly in Bengaluru might struggle in Patna if local conditions aren’t taken into account.
- Works offline when connectivity is spotty
- Compatibility with regional languages and scripts
- Several payment methods including cash-on-delivery integration
- Tuned for budget Android devices
- Bandwidth-efficient design for tighter data plans
